  • I calculated my TDEE using varying websites (they all give a slightly different number but I generalized). My TDEE should be around 2000 per day. So, I settled for 1750cals and logging EVERYTHING and accurately (weigh every solid that goes in and measure every liquid). I went from 149.5 to 146.6 in 1.5 weeks. It's a bit…
